Oakley is a well-known brand synonymous with high-performance eyewear, athletic gear, and stylish accessories. Founded in 1975 by James Jannard, the company quickly established a reputation for pushing the limits of design and innovation, particularly with their sunglasses. As Oakley’s popularity has grown worldwide, so too has curiosity about where these high-quality sunglasses and other products are made. In this article, we will delve into the specific origins of Oakley products, focusing on where Oakley sunglasses are manufactured and the role of Italy and the United States in Oakley’s production.

Oakley: The Brand’s Legacy

Oakley has revolutionized eyewear design and technology, known for its cutting-edge lenses and stylish frames that appeal to both sports enthusiasts and fashion-conscious consumers. The brand, which was originally founded in Southern California, now operates under the umbrella of Luxottica Group, an Italian eyewear conglomerate, which plays a significant role in Oakley's production and distribution.

Throughout its history, Oakley has pushed the boundaries of optical technology, creating eyewear that not only meets the needs of extreme sports athletes but also caters to everyday users who demand style and durability. From the beginning, Oakley established itself as a brand that didn't compromise on quality. But like many global companies, Oakley’s manufacturing process has become increasingly international, leading many to wonder: where are Oakley products made?

Where Are Oakleys Manufactured?

Oakley sunglasses are made in various locations, with the primary manufacturing facilities located in the United States and Italy. However, Oakley does not provide specific details about the countries of origin on its website for each individual product. This lack of transparency often leads to confusion among customers. To clear up some of this ambiguity, let's look at the manufacturing process and origins in more detail.

Italy: The Epicenter of Oakley Manufacturing

Italy plays a major role in the production of Oakley sunglasses. Oakley is part of the Luxottica Group, which is based in Italy and is the world’s largest eyewear manufacturer. Luxottica is responsible for producing a wide range of eyewear brands, including Oakley, Ray-Ban, Oliver Peoples, and Vogue Eyewear.

Luxottica's influence in the production process means that many Oakley sunglasses are crafted in the company's Italian factories. These facilities are known for their high standards of craftsmanship, utilizing advanced technology and skilled artisans to create eyewear that meets Oakley's exacting specifications.

Italy is widely regarded as one of the best countries for eyewear manufacturing due to its long history of precision craftsmanship, expertise in optical lenses, and innovation in design. Oakley sunglasses produced in Italy benefit from this legacy, with many of the brand’s high-end and premium models originating from Italian factories.

# Key Reasons for Manufacturing in Italy:

1. Expert Craftsmanship: Italy is home to some of the finest eyewear manufacturers in the world. The country has a rich tradition of craftsmanship, particularly in the production of luxury accessories like eyewear. 2. Luxottica’s Headquarters: As mentioned, Luxottica, which owns Oakley, has its headquarters in Italy, making it a natural location for the brand’s production. Luxottica controls most of the eyewear manufacturing for Oakley, with facilities throughout the country.

3. Innovative Design: Italy is known for its design heritage, and Oakley has leveraged this to create fashionable and functional eyewear that blends cutting-edge technology with sophisticated style. The country's manufacturing facilities allow Oakley to combine performance with aesthetic appeal, meeting the demands of both athletes and everyday users.

4. Advanced Technology: Oakley’s use of high-performance materials like O-Matter and Plutonite lenses requires specialized manufacturing processes. Italian factories have the technology and infrastructure to produce these materials with precision, ensuring that every pair of Oakley sunglasses is made to the highest standards.
